Why Trying to “Score” with Women is a Dumb Goal (and How to Avoid This) | RR16
In this episode, I talk about how you don’t need all women to like you to be happy; you just need one.
This is important to remember because in the age of social media, it’s easy to compare your real life to some other dude’s fake life. When you do this, it affects your confidence level and your whole approach with new women. When you stop comparing yourself, real confidence can show up quickly.
Episode Notes:
RR16. Remind yourself that there’s no scorecard or trophy for dating or hooking up.
- Comparing yourself to other guys is counter-productive and will drive you crazy. So, don’t do it.
- Obsessing about “scoring” with women is usually a practice of guys who don’t actually “score” with women.
- Only score yourself (loosely) on fundamentals (e.g., avoiding DNA behaviors, staying upbeat after rejections, talking to someone new, etc..).
- The less you try to make someone new like you or date you, the easier those things may become.
- There is no official trophy for hooking up or penalty for striking out with a woman. There’s only happy and unhappy.
